The auspicious muhurat for tying the raksha sutra on the basis of the Udaya Tithi (date of rising sun) was till 9.47am. Since the raksha sutra was not tied during Rahukaal, which lasted from 10.46am to 12.22pm, families used the period to prepare special dishes and festive meals. Rakshabandhan saw a major rush of women passengers on roadways and city buses, with around 55,000 sisters travelling with one companion for free on Thursday, said regional manager, UPSRTC, Ravindra Singh. Of the around 10,600 passengers who travelled in 50 city e-buses, 8,315 were women. For the first time, around 90 women also took a free trial ride on a double-decker bus.

From homes to markets, the festival brought a festive atmosphere across the city. Many sisters travelled to distant areas to celebrate the festival with their brothers despite heavy rains. Heavy rain began around 1pm, but it failed to dampen the festive spirit. Celebrations continued till late evening, with streets and homes across the city remaining lively. The festival also made a strong presence on social media. Families shared photographs and videos of rakhi ceremonies, tilak rituals, group pictures and blessings of elders on WhatsApp, Facebook and Instagram. Those unable to return home connected with their siblings through video calls and shared moments online. Meanwhile, sweet shops and markets remained crowded throughout the day.
